Output 97e0633a452add6805778024b987906b74463679d3b091fd73ee1073e2a75ca0:1

value
5095636188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03deda271bf3adb44675fa8b6881175bf3021d10 OP_EQUAL
address
323UvAACaZ644nyX7gdwzoFKEKRfj8rrrc
transaction
97e0633a452add6805778024b987906b74463679d3b091fd73ee1073e2a75ca0
confirmations
351761
spent
true